Maharashtra: Truck driver fleeing accident scene causes another accident; 1 killed, 5 injured

The incident took place soon after a truck hit a bus belonging to state transporter MSRTC near Rani Avantibai Chowk past midnight

A truck driver who was fleeing from one accident, killed a 23-year-old man and injured five others, including a police inspector, with his vehicle in another subsequent accident. As per PTI, the driver knocked down people and crashed into a jeep in Maharashtra's Gondia district on Wednesday.

As per an official, the incident took place soon after a truck hit a bus belonging to state transporter MSRTC near Rani Avantibai Chowk around 12.30 pm.

Fearing locals would assault him, truck driver Satyamshiv Rekhlal Narwade (42) fled from the spot, the official said.

The driver knocked down four pedestrians, killing one and injuring three near the Railway Crossing on Ring Road. The truck then crashed into a police jeep, wounding a senior inspector and a police driver, and a two-wheeler, the official said.

Police identified the deceased as Sahil Babban Kulmethe, a resident of Chandrapur. The police inspector and police driver have been admitted to a private hospital and their condition is stable, the official added.

As per the PTI report, the other three persons sustained minor injuries and did not require hospitalisation. The truck driver has been arrested, he added.

In another incident in Maharashtra, six persons, including two children, drowned after their boat capsized in the Ujani dam backwaters in Pune district, officials said on Wednesday, reported news agency PTI.

The incident took place in Ujani dam backwaters on Tuesday evening following strong winds and rains, they said, reported PTI.

The victims included three men, a woman and two children, Indapur tehsildar Shrikant Patil said, reported PTI.

The boat service operates between Kalashi and Bhugav villages, he said.

Following strong winds and rains on Tuesday evening, the boat carrying seven persons overturned, he said, reported PTI.

An officer of the assistant police inspector-rank, who was among the seven persons on the boat, swam to safety, the official said.

According to Pune Rural Police, a search operation was underway with the help of the NDRF and local administration.

"Teams of the National Disaster Response Force (NDRF) and State Disaster Response Force (SDRF), local administration and police are deployed for search and rescue operations," they said.
